Abstract
OBJECTIVE: To identify the risk of stillbirth from in vitro types of assisted reproductive technologies compared with spontaneous conception (SC), limited to singleton births. DESIGN: Systematic literature search and search chaining on online databases: PubMed, Embase, and Scopus. SETTING: Not applicable. PATIENT(S): Singleton pregnancies from in vitro fertilization (IVF) or fertilization by IVF and intracytoplasmic sperm injection (IVF-ICSI). INTERVENTION(S): Not applicable. MAIN OUTCOME MEASURE(S): Adjusted odds ratio for stillbirth or prevalence of stillbirth in case-control groups of IVF/IVF-ICSI singletons and SCs, respectively, in matched studies. RESULT(S): A total of 19 studies were included, and study quality was mixed. Ten studies qualified for inclusion to the meta-analysis, which revealed a significantly increased risk of stillbirth in IVF/IVF-ICSI compared with that in SC (odds ratio [95% confidence interval]: 1.82 [1.37-2.42]), and there was no evidence of publication bias. CONCLUSION(S): In vitro fertilization and IVF-ICSI treatment increases the risk of stillbirth compared with natural conception. CLINICAL TRIAL REGISTRATION NUMBER: PROSPERO 216768.
